Artist's Comments

I would really appreciate some feedback on this one as I'm going back next week to try and get a better shot.
I feel the composition lets this down a bit.

Any tips on how to get a less cluttered shot in woodland but still keep the woodland feel would be great!

Bluebells at Hardcastle Crags, Yorkshire.

:iconjinglespringles:
the composition is ok....some of the foreground is a little bit overexposed... perhaps trying to find a patch of area with more even lighting... perhaps if you blur more of the background that will reduce clutter

:iconneutron2k:
nice work!

interesting angle using a sloping horizon. As mentioned the exposure needs a little compensating - shooting earlier in the morning will avoid a lot of that (I never shoot after the first two hours of the day light as its just too harsh).

nice effort :)
